The World Is A Beautiful Place & I Am No Longer Afraid To Die have premiered a new song titled “Se Sufre Pero Se Goza.” The track, which features Counterparts frontman Brendan Murphy, is from the band’s new album, “Dreams Of Being Dust,” which will be released on August 22.
The following was said about the single:
“Translated to ‘It is suffered but it is enjoyed,” the new track is a blast of bleak post-hardcore that rages against the dying of the light, with vicious energy counterbalanced by a bittersweet refrain of ‘We need more time’ that repeats throughout.”
Vocalist David F. Bello added:
“My dad died. Anthony’s mom died. The world is a beautiful place, but life fucking sucks a lot of the time. Writing songs and playing them help us deal with the worst moments, so maybe they can do that for you. If you’re at a hospital or a funeral any time soon, this song is for you. We hope our songs can carve out some minutes of pleasure for you along the way. ‘We suffer, but we enjoy.’”
